<jats:title>Abstract</jats:title> <jats:p>1-Amino-1,3-diarylpropanes were prepared by the photoamination of 1,2-diarylcyclopropanes with NH3, using 2,2′-dialkoxy-1,1′-binaphthalene and m-dicyanobenzene as sensitizers and electron acceptor.</jats:p>
